Ombudsman (Northern Territory Self‑Government) (Transitional Arrangements) Repeal Regulation 20121
Select Legislative Instrument 2012 No. 159
I, QUENTIN BRYCE, Governor-General of the Commonwealth of Australia, acting with the advice of the Federal Executive Council, make the following regulation under the Ombudsman Act 1976.
Dated 28 June 2012
QUENTIN BRYCE
Governor-General
By Her Excellency’s Command
GARY GRAY
Minister for the Public Service and Integrity
1              Name of regulation
                This regulation is the Ombudsman (Northern Territory Self‑Government) (Transitional Arrangements) Repeal Regulation 2012.
2              Commencement
                This regulation commences on the day after it is registered.
3              Repeal
                The Ombudsman (Northern Territory Self-Government) (Transitional Arrangements) Regulations are repealed.
